Output d598a6f3d6a3bcba6494c13575e8042b1878ed93d23d17bfb32100ad6dbddb42:77

value
110421
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e2eac0fbf0768b15b5407cb452c4bb4c20ae0d9 OP_EQUAL
address
3Qs1U6zSohcAG63xHPzGmz2AEfMZABUZSb
transaction
d598a6f3d6a3bcba6494c13575e8042b1878ed93d23d17bfb32100ad6dbddb42
confirmations
210792
spent
true